    Hiya there... I'm only in my first week of JUDDD and still awaiting the book from Amazon... but the basics of the diet are as follows..

    The week is broken up into Up Days and Down Days... the Down days are where you limit your calorie intake to 500 cals or less, and then your Up Days are where you can eat sensibly without counting calories, eating enough to be comfortable but not stuffed...

    And it works... well for most of us on here anyway.

    There is also a scientific version of how it works but I will leave that to one of the others to explain

    yeah you start on which ever day you want, then alternate between the two days ..

    For example I started last Sunday, weighed myself and then had an Up day, I've had alternate days for the remainder of the week, and I will get weighed on Saturday... you should always weigh yourself after a DownDay for consistency..

    yesterday was a Down day for me so I had

    2 x Alpen Light Bars =120
    1 bag Quavers = 87
    I Tin Tuna in Brine with large Rocket salad = 170 ish
    2 x Vodka and Diet Coke = 100

    Today is an Up down so I am not counting calories, but so far I have had a toasted bagel with a smear of Flora margarine
